区块链技术的快速发展,引起了人们对于加密货币和挖矿的广泛关注。挖矿是区块链网络中一个至关重要的过程,涉及到验证交易并将其记录到区块链上。不同的区块链网络采用了不同的挖矿机制,以满足其特定需求。本文将深入探讨几种主要的区块链挖矿方式,分析其优缺点及适用场景。同时,还将回答与区块链挖矿相关的一些常见问题,帮助人们更好地理解这一技术背景。
工作量证明(Proof of Work,简称PoW)是最早和最广泛应用的挖矿机制之一,特别是在比特币的诞生后被广泛采纳。在这种机制下,矿工需要解决复杂的数学问题,以竞争获得新的区块,并因此获得奖励。这一过程需要大量的计算能力和电力,因此被批评为资源浪费。
PoW的优点主要体现在其安全性和去中心化程度。由于需要大量算力,攻击者很难通过控制网络多数算力来进行双重支付或伪造交易。这使得PoW网络一般被视为较为安全的选择。然而,这种机制的劣势在于高能耗和环境影响以及集中化的风险。随着一些矿工获得更高效的设备,容易导致矿池的集中化,从而削弱系统的去中心化特性。
权益证明(Proof of Stake,简称PoS)是对PoW的一种替代方案,旨在减少能耗和提高系统效率。在PoS机制下,矿工(或称为验证者)根据持有的数字货币数量选择被选中的机会,即拥有越多的货币,参与区块验证的机会就越高。这种方式不仅降低了对算力的依赖,同时也大大减少了能源消耗。
PoS的优点主要体现在其环保性和提高交易速度上。此外,由于需要的计算资源远低于PoW,参与门槛较低,能鼓励更多用户参与网络,从而增强去中心化的特性。然而,批评者指出,PoS可能导致富者越富,因为那些拥有更多资金的人可以获得更多的收益,从而形成一种新的集中化。
委托权益证明(Delegated Proof of Stake,简称DPoS)是对PoS的一种进一步改进。DPoS机制允许持币人将自己的权限委托给可信的验证者,以代表他们进行区块验证和管理。在这种机制下,社区通过投票选择出有限数量的验证节点,以确保网络的安全和效率。
DPoS的优点在于其高效率和快速交易确认,同时也保持了一定的去中心化。由于具有代表性,能够更好地应对网络攻击的风险。但这一机制也存在一定的缺陷,尤其在社区治理和验证者选举中,容易受到操控和暗箱操作的影响。
联邦拜占庭协议(Federated Byzantine Agreement,简称FBA)是一种相对新的挖矿机制,多用于企业级区块链网络。FBA并不依赖于长时间的计算和大规模的电力消耗,而是通过一组信任的节点进行共识。在这种机制下,网络参与者需要与信任的节点达成共识,从而决定哪些交易有效,哪些不有效。
FBA的优势在于其高效率和快速响应,适用于需要高频交易和快速确认的场景。此外,由于其依赖于信任的节点,能够避免一些由于匿名机制导致的恶意攻击问题。然而,FBA也存在中心化的风险,因为其依然需要一个基础的信任层。
不同的挖矿方式各有优缺点,适应不同的场景和需求。工作量证明以其安全性和广泛认可度仍在主流加密货币中居于主导地位,权益证明则逐步成为一些新兴项目中流行的选择。委托权益证明和联邦拜占庭协议则在特定应用场景中表现出色,适合对效率和性能有较高要求的业务。
总体而言,了解这些不同的挖矿方式有助于深入理解区块链技术的多样性和复杂性,也为用户在选择投资及参与项目时提供了更为全面的信息。
区块链挖矿的收益通常由几个主要因素构成,包括区块奖励、交易费用和网络的难度调整。以比特币为例,矿工每成功挖出一个区块可以获得一定数量的比特币作为奖励,此外,区块内所有交易的手续费也会按比例分配给矿工。收益计算不仅需要考虑当前区块奖励的数量,还要根据网络的整体哈希率(Hash Rate)和个人矿机的算力来评估挖矿的成功率。
随着区块链网络的发展,区块奖励会逐渐减半,这会影响矿工的长期收益。此外,市场行情波动也会直接影响挖矿的价值,矿工在决策时需要综合考虑收入与成本之间的关系。
在环保方面,权益证明(PoS)通常被认为是最环保的挖矿方式。相比于工作量证明(PoW)所需的高能耗,PoS在选择验证者上,并不依赖于极为复杂的数学计算。因此,挖矿的能源需求大大降低,符合可持续发展的理念。
此外,委托权益证明(DPoS)和联邦拜占庭协议(FBA)同样在能耗方面表现良好。这些方式都避免了大规模的电力消耗,并为构筑更环保的区块链生态提供了可能性。
选择合适的挖矿方式,需要综合考虑多个因素,如参与者的技术能力、投资预算、对网络安全性的需求以及对收益的预期。如果你是初学者且预算有限,可以考虑加入集中的矿池,借助其他矿工的算力一起进行挖矿,分摊成本风险。
另一方面,如果你有一定的技术背景和资金投入能力,可以选择独立挖矿,需注意挖矿设备的合理选择及电力成本对收益的影响。同时,应当关注当前市场的走向及主流币种的挖矿策略,从而提前规划和布局。
挖矿对个人投资者的影响主要体现在几个方面。首先,挖矿可以作为一种投资方式,通过参与区块链网络的操作获取收益。其次,挖矿能让投资者对区块链技术有更深入的了解,增强对相关资产的认识。
然而,挖矿活动也并非没有风险。例如,市场波动可能导致挖矿收益的不确定性,而高昂的电力和设备成本则可能使投资变得不可持续,因此,投资者在参与挖矿前,应充分评估自身的经济承受能力和技术水平,以避免不必要的损失。
总而言之,在深入了解各种挖矿方式后,用户可以更有信心地参与到区块链生态中,不论是为了技术学习、资产增值还是其他目的。希望本文能为您在区块链挖矿的探索中提供实用的参考和启示。